Joachim Haase is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Inorganic Chemistry and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. According to data from OpenAlex, Joachim Haase has authored 39 papers receiving a total of 825 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 9 papers in Inorganic Chemistry and 7 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. Recurrent topics in Joachim Haase’s work include Inorganic Fluorides and Related Compounds (8 papers), Low-power high-performance VLSI design (7 papers) and VLSI and FPGA Design Techniques (6 papers). Joachim Haase is often cited by papers focused on Inorganic Fluorides and Related Compounds (8 papers), Low-power high-performance VLSI design (7 papers) and VLSI and FPGA Design Techniques (6 papers). Joachim Haase coll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Italy and United States. Joachim Haase's co-authors include Werner Zeil, R. A. E. Fosbury, H. Kuntschner, Mauro Giavalisco and S. Cristiani and has published in prestigious journals such as Astronomy and Astrophysics, IEEE Transactions on Computer-Aided Design of Integrated Circuits and Systems and Zeitschrift für Physikalische Chemie.
